Barbara Eden – I Dream of Jeannie, born in 1931
Even for those who weren’t born during the actress’ era, Barbara Eden has been one of the most popular big screen personalities of the ’60s. Most famous for her lead role as Jeannie in the series I Dream of Jeannie, she amazed her audiences for five years and 139 episodes.
Eden, who seems to possess some sort of anti-aging secret, later attempted to expand her career in films by working with Universal, MGM, and Columbia productions, in all of which she has thrived. At the age of 87 today, she astounds all of us with her charm!
Jane Fonda – Klute, born in 1937
Jane Fonda is not only known for her extensive career in acting but also for her talents in writing, modeling, as well as being a political activist and fitness guru. Since her acting career that started in the ’60s, she has gained tremendous popularity and a large fanbase.
